Bill Brown's Music for the Blind
Here you will find complete courses as well as hundreds of individual song/lessons for over a dozen instruments taught in an all-audio format.
All of his music-education career Bill Brown has been teaching students to play songs “by ear.” In the early 1990’s he started recording his “by ear” lessons on tape so that his students could take the lessons home and learn more songs at a faster pace. He noticed that this style of learning was of a particular advantage to his visually impaired students.
